47:54Now Playing"Balance of Power: Late Edition" focuses on the intersection of politics and global business. On today's show, Heather Conley, Senior Fellow at the American Enterprise Institute and Former Deputy Assistant Secretary of State, says dwindling targets and munitions are limiting President Donald Trump's options on Iran as hardliners in Tehran toughen their position. Miriam Vogel, president and CEO of EqualAI and co-author of Governing the Machine, says Congress has the power to establish guardrails and accountability frameworks for companies using artificial intelligence as increasingly autonomous systems raise questions about human oversight. Former US Energy Secretary Dan Brouillette says Iran's ability to control traffic through the Strait of Hormuz gives Tehran powerful leverage, arguing that control of the waterway is "in fact, a nuclear weapon."
